  • CMA CGM introduces new PSS from Middle East Gulf
    CMA CGM introduces a new Peak Season Surcharge (PSS) for shipments from the Middle East Gulf to North Europe (including Scandinavia, Baltic States, and Poland), West Mediterranean, and North Africa. The new PSS, applicable to dry, OOG, and paying empties cargo types, will take effect from 8 January 2024 (loading date). The surcharge amounts to US$1,000 per 20' container and US$1,500 per 40' conta

  • Ethiopia eyes Berbera as primary port
    Landlocked Ethiopia is looking at Berbera rather than Djibouti as its primary port for exports and imports. Abiy Ahmed, the country's prime minister, yesterday signed a memorandum of understanding with Somalia's breakaway region of Somaliland to use its Red Sea port of Berbera. Somaliland would in return get a share of state-owned Ethiopian Airlines.
